A Spacious Detached Stone Home in the Heart of a Charming Village.
This individual and generously proportioned three-bedroom detached stone built home enjoys a prime position in the centre of this sought-after rural village.
Three steps lead to the front door, opening into a welcoming hallway with stairs rising to the first floor and a useful storage cupboard beneath. From here, doors open to the cloakroom and the spacious dual-aspect living room, featuring a striking oriel window to the front and a central wood-burning stove that creates a warm and inviting focal point.
The dual-aspect dining room benefits from patio doors leading directly to the garden, while the well-equipped kitchen offers a comprehensive range of fitted units, a sink beneath a rear-facing window, and space for a dishwasher, washing machine, fridge/freezer, and range-style cooker with canopy extractor. A stable door provides convenient access to the garden.
Upstairs, the landing gives access to all bedrooms. The bright and airy dual-aspect main bedroom includes an en-suite shower room. Bedroom two is a front-facing double with built-in double wardrobes, and bedroom three—also a double—is currently used as a home office, complete with access to a useful walk-in storage area. A well-appointed four-piece family bathroom completes the first floor.
The property also benefits from an integral garage with twin wooden doors, power, lighting, and a personal rear access door. Off-road parking is available to the front.
The delightful gardens feature areas of lawn, mature shrubs, paved pathways, and a new entertaining area perfect for al fresco dining, with space for a gazebo, barbecue, and seating. A gated side pathway leads to the front garden, which is attractively planted with established plants and shrubs.
